Beewolf

A female beewolf, Philanthus triangulum (Hymenoptera: Crabronidae).  On first seeing it I assumed it was a rather docile common wasp but on closer inspection it seemed more like a small hornet with the brownish patches on the sides of the head and the bright yellow face:

Far from being docile, beewolfs actually hunt down and kill honey bees.

Specimen taken between Kennet Mouth and Thames Valley Park, Reading on 2018-08-25.

Sarcophagid Fly

A female Miltogramma punctata (Diptera: Sarcophagidae).

Specimen taken in Whiteknights Park, Reading, UK on 2018-08-11.  Identified using the key of Pape, 1987.

Ephydrid fly

A male Dichaeta caudata (Diptera: Ephydridae) with its rather impressive tail of backward-pointing spines.

Specimen taken in Thames Valley Park, Reading, UK on 2018-08-04.
